Assessment of Babesia bovis 6cys A and 6cys B as components of transmission blocking vaccines for babesiosis

Parasit Vectors. 2021-04; 
Heba F Alzan, Reginaldo G Bastos, Massaro W Ueti, Jacob M Laughery, Vignesh A Rathinasamy, Brian M Cooke, Carlos E Suarez

摘要

background: Babesia bovis reproduces sexually in the gut of its tick vector Rhipicephalus microplus, which involves expression of 6cys A and 6cys B proteins. Members of the widely conserved 6cys superfamily are candidates for transmission blocking vaccines (TBV), but intricacies in the immunogenicity of the 6cys proteins in the related Plasmodium parasites required the identification of transmission blocking domains in these molecules for vaccine design.
